If you are a hardcore Sega Master System fan, you've probably heard about the Master System Super Compact...The TECTOY Brazilian marvel, a SMS portable released only in South America...But I'm sure you can find more accurate info somewhere else, wiki perhaps?...I first came across one thanks to another member here at Sega-16 (maybe he would like to remain anonymous).....And then later on, I got others.
One of them in particular didn't work, so after a major surgery it came back alive...
"Rise from your Grave"!....
Had to replace the freggin CPU:
http://usera.imagecave.com/capcom2000/hpim9209.jpg
http://usera.imagecave.com/capcom2000/hpim9211.jpg
So after everything was said and done, I decided to modded it while I was at it...
First, I converted it from the native PAL-M to NTSC, then relocated the antenna jack 'cause I didn't liked were it previously was, added s-video, AV jacks, LED and with a 50/60Hz switch (the built-in channel switch that used to be for setting the channel to either 12 or 13, was rewired and now has this 50/60Hz funtion, since the wireless RF antenna only picks on channel 12 either way on my sets)...
